Quick Brief

The Department of Defense is contracting for the removal of an existing roofing system and the installation of a new membrane roofing system at Deer Creek Lake in Ohio. The contractor is required to provide all necessary components and materials to ensure a watertight and warranted roofing system, with a minimum warranty of 20 years and quality craftsmanship.

Description

This contract is for the removal of the existing Duro-Last roofing system. The Contractor shall supply and install a new, complete membrane roofing system, providing all necessary components and materials to ensure a watertight, warranted system.
